Pressure Sensors, Transducers
A P51-100-G-N-P-20MA pressure sensor is essentially a transducer that measures the pressure of a given material and converts it into an electrical signal which is easier to read. This type of device is commonly used in a variety of applications such as the measurement of flow, pressure, temperature, and other types of parameters.
Application Field
The application field of pressure sensors are vast and can include automotive, aerospace, medical, and industrial applications. In the automotive industry, pressure sensors are commonly used in the control systems of automotive components such as ABS brakes, airbag deployment systems, and fuel injection systems. In aerospace applications, pressure sensors are used to monitor the pressure of fuel tanks and hydraulic systems. In medical applications, pressure sensors are used to measure various bodily pressures such as blood pressure, arterial pressure, and intraocular pressure. Finally, pressure sensors are used in industrial processes such as furnace heating, pressure testing, and other production processes.
Working Principle
The working principle of pressure sensors are quite simple. A pressure sensor contains a small diaphragm, which is a flexible element that is exposed to the pressure from outside, be it air pressure, hydraulic pressure, or any other type of pressure. The diaphragm acts as a bridge between the interior and the exterior of the pressure sensor, and when pressure is applied to the diaphragm it deflects and causes the internal components of the pressure sensor to move. This movement is detected by the internal components and is then converted into an electrical signal, which can then be read by a computer or other device.
